Shift Registers National Semiconductor DM74164N Overview
The DM74164N from National Semiconductor is a high-performance, Serial In Parallel Out shift register, well-suited for a variety of digital applications. This component efficiently manages data conversion by accepting serial input data and converting it into parallel output format. As part of the TTL (Transistor-Transistor Logic) family, it offers compatibility with a range of TTL environments, maintaining stability and reliability in high-speed logic operations. The DM74164N is particularly designed for applications requiring the conversion and storage of multiple bits of data, making it invaluable in complex but space-constrained digital circuits.

DM74164N Applications
- Digital clocks: Used in the time-keeping logic circuits, where it helps in the parallel processing of serial input time data.
- LED panels: Facilitates the display control by converting serial data inputs into parallel outputs necessary for operating multiple LEDs simultaneously.
- Computing systems: Assists in data routing and expansion within computer systems, managing serial data conversion efficiently for broader hardware compatibility.
- Data acquisition systems: Critical in sequential data collection systems where it translates serial sensor data into parallel format for analysis and processing.
- Communication equipment: Utilized in communication infrastructure to manage data flow, converting incoming serial streams into parallel outputs for further processing.
